You can also look for pallets on online marketplaces such as Craigslist or Facebook. Be aware that these listings will be snapped up quickly. You'll need act fast. And be sure to check for any ownership stamps since they could be a warning sign that you're dealing with stolen property. For example, if a pallet has the name of a big company, such as CHEP, PECO, Coca-Cola, or US Postal Service, then it should not be considered for sale. These corporations are more likely pursue criminal charges for theft of their pallets, therefore, don't take the risk! These wholesalers and jobsters can often provide the wood pallets that your company requires for its particular application. Garden and home improvement stores are a good source of free wood pallets. They often receive bulk shipments of soil, bricks, and other plants that are transported on pallets. If you ask, many store managers are happy to provide these pallets. Be sure to clearly explain your reason for the pallets and then offer to recycle them or reuse them once you're done. The same goes for liquor and grocery stores, which are able to receive deliveries throughout the day. It is possible that they are more likely to lend their pallets out when you visit them in the early morning hours or during quiet times. However, it is essential to keep in mind that these wooden pallets are usually dirty and require inspection for cleanliness. Examine for mold, stains and spills prior to removing the pallets.
